Parts needed:
Wire (I had 100 ft of 18 ga with plenty left)
Butt connectors (I had a bunch)
6 (n4005 or n4006) diodes
1 270 ohm resistor (I used a 1/2 watt)
Heat shrink

There are 3 wires coming off each parking light bulb. A green, a brown, and black

Green is turn signal
Brown is park/running
Black is ground

I used the following diagram
You must be registered for see images attach


The diodes are important as they prevent the light from backfeeding (didn't have em in the ground and both mirrors would blink with turn signal)

I paid less than $10 at radio shack for the diodes and a 5 pack of resistors

GET EXTRAS, they're fragile

Got mine wired up today with the 3 to 2 wire converter box. I mounted it here. it comes with double sided tape to hold it.

You must be registered for see images attach


There are 5 wires on the box. On the side that says to car are 3 of them. You hook up the left an right turn signal an the park lights to these wires. Hook the park lights to the input labeled stop an the turn signals to there respective wires. I got the turn signal input from right here under the column.

You must be registered for see images attach


Dark blue wire is right
Lt blue is left
(thanks Dave/88gmc for telling me the colors)
Just use a test light or volt meter to make sure you have the signals since there are a few similar colored wires under there.

I got the park light input from the brown wire off the back of the headlight switch.

Then hook the left an right mirrors up to the two wires on the other side of the box labeled to trailer.

That's it your done an have signals an running lights to your mirrors.
